CHINA TOPIX

10/31/2024 08:34:01 pm

Make CT Your Homepage

Mad Max video game

Mad Max

'Mad Max' Update: 'Mad Max' Releases on September 1; Runs on 1080 for Xbox One, PS4!

Avalanche Studios is also set to launch several larger than life maps.

Real Time Analytics